Problems with notifications?

Replies are disabled for this topic. Start a new one or visit our Help Center.

Hi folks,

 

Anyone else have issues with notifications on their Ionic?  I'm on a OnePlus 5 here.

 

I find that after a few hours, notifications stop piping through to the watch.  Normal sync is fine, and I've excluded the Fitbit app from battery optimisation and enabled the permanent notification and constant connection.

 

The only way for me to restore notification is to shut down and restart the watch.

On android ...

 

Settings -> Apps and notifications -> App Info -> Fitbit -> App Notifications -> Override Do Not Disturb = On.

I have used the ionic on my Note 8, Pixel 2 XL, and iPhone X and the difference in experience is shocking. I can't believe how badly it works with Android and how well it works with iOS. I figured it would be the opposite. 

 

On the note 8:

Had to pair ionic in "classic" mode all the time and music controls would still not work correctly or at all (no now playing information)

 

The apps I would setup for notifications would reset and go random on reboot.

 

Notifications arrive late or not at all

 

Can't accept or reject incoming call, just says you are getting one. 

 

iPhone X:

 

Everything works like it is supposed to. 

 

Don't have to pair ionic in classic mode to get music controls to work. They just do

 

Notifications work properly for apps that have been setup. 

 

Can answer or reject incoming call from wrist. 

 

So weird how this product works better on iPhone.
